Is Pepperstone Regulated in Singapore?
Pepperstone is not licensed by the Monetary Authority of Singapore (MAS). However, Singapore residents can legally open an account through Pepperstone Markets Limited, which is authorised and regulated by the Securities Commission of The Bahamas (SCB).

Overnight Fees, Rollovers, or Swaps
| Asset Class | Swap Notes |
| 🏦 Forex | Based on interest rate differentials between currency pairs. Credited or debited nightly. |
| 📊 Indices / Shares | Tied to benchmark rates (e.g. ARR/IBOR) ±2.5%. |
| 🛢️ Commodities | Futures-based. If in contango, expect charges; backwardation may yield credits. |
| 🚀 Crypto | Swap charged as a % of notional value. Can fluctuate sharply. |
| 📈 CFD Forwards | No overnight swap fees. Costs reflected in the forward spread instead. |

Does Pepperstone hold a local SG‑based office or fund segregation for Singapore clients?
No. Pepperstone doesn’t operate a physical office in Singapore, and client accounts are held under its Bahamas-regulated entity.
Is Pepperstone better than MAS‑licensed brokers for Singapore traders?
That depends on what you value. Pepperstone offers tighter spreads, better platform variety, and deeper CFD access than most MAS-regulated brokers, but it doesn’t hold a retail licence with MAS.
How competitive are Pepperstone’s Razor and Standard pricing in Singapore?
Razor spreads start from 0.0 pips, and Standard accounts remove commissions entirely on Forex, indices, and commodities.
Are there MAS restrictions that affect Pepperstone’s service in Singapore?
Yes. Since Pepperstone doesn’t have MAS retail licensing, Islamic accounts and MAS investor protections don’t apply.
What margin call or stop‑out levels does Pepperstone apply to Singapore accounts?
The margin call is set at 100%, and the stop-out at 50%.
Does Pepperstone offer Islamic (swap‑free) accounts to Singaporean traders?
No. Islamic accounts aren’t available to Singapore-based traders.
Can TradingView be integrated with Pepperstone in Singapore?
Yes. You can trade directly from TradingView charts. It’s fully supported in Singapore.
Are there inactivity or dormancy fees for Singapore‑based Pepperstone accounts?
Yes. A $5 monthly fee applies after 180 days of no trades, deposits, or withdrawals.
